Overview
Martin L. Rossman, MD is a physician and acupuncturist widely known for his pioneering work with guided imagery in the healing arts. He is a Clinical Associate in the Department of Medicine at University of California, San Francisco, a member of the Adjunct Faculty at the California School of Professional Psychology, and a member of the Educational Advisory Board at the Osher Center for Integrative Medicine, University of California San Francisco.Dr. Rossman was also the founder and Co-Director of the Academy for Guided Imagery and has been the director of the Collaborative Medicine Center in Greenbrae, California for over 30 years. He was the first medical acupuncturist to practice in Marin County, and is a founding Board Member of the American Medical Acupuncture Association. Dr. Rossman is also the founder of The Healing Mind, a new web based resource for self-healing books, tools, and audio programs.
Dr. Rossman holds an MD from the University of Michigan and a Certification in Acupuncture from the National Commission for Certification in Acupuncture and Oriental Medicine. He has published over 60 books and CDs including Guided Imagery for Self-Healing: An Essential Resource for Anyone Seeking Wellness, Anxiety Relief: Guided Imagery Exercises to Soothe, Relax & Restore Balance, and Fighting Cancer from Within: How to Use the Power of Your Mind for Healing.

Philosophy
By studying both Western and Oriental medicine as well as human nutrition and mind/body medicine, Dr. Rossman has learned that there are many ways to support the healing abilities that are built into each of us. He believes that there are often safe and effective natural approaches that work as well as or better than pharmaceutical medicine. He also believes that modern medicine sometimes offers unprecedented benefits, and has developed expertise in helping people integrate natural healing with Western medical approaches. Utilizing a humanistic and holistic approach to healthcare, Dr. Rossman values patients' self-knowledge and willingness to learn more about health and healing.
